You know, there's this editorial by a Nintendo fan that makes a really good point about the Wii release. I'm going to let you read it if you haven't already, but at one point he states how Nintendo fans will mostly buy 1st party games, and then buy better versions of 3rd party games (during the last two generation runs) on the other systems, forcing many 3rd party companies to offer less and less support to Nintendo.

You know what, I actually do that, and I do not mind doing that, until the article states that by Nintendo fans not vocally stating the problems with Nintendo, or being happy just buying 1st party games or whatnot, the problems with Nintendo will not change and history will repeat itself.

As much as hardcore fanboys want to ignore, improved graphics, stronger technology and other things the PS3 and Xbox 360 offer us are still important in this business. Sony and Microsoft are ignoring ways to renew the gaming world with innovative ideas, while Nintendo is, Yet Nintendo is ignoring improved technology to go with innovative ideas.
